Output ed1983ec31553962be9ccfc78ba2a696c1a4fa12a94bcfc724e5b0f5b9bbd26b:0

value
3989548900
script pubkey
OP_0 OP_PUSHBYTES_20 661e050e8c6b6ad71733c96ac92a30bb38e3e017
address
ltc1qvc0q2r5vdd4dw9ene94vj23shvuw8cqhjda58n
transaction
ed1983ec31553962be9ccfc78ba2a696c1a4fa12a94bcfc724e5b0f5b9bbd26b
spent
true